Chapter Highlights
This chapter provides a concise overview of STEM learning as a modern, technology-integrated educational approach that supports student engagement, meaningful learning, and the development of 21st-century competencies.
- Examines the concept, characteristics, and scope of STEM learning as a contemporary approach adaptable to school-based, home-based, and virtual learning environments.
- Explores the integration of emerging technologies, such as robotics, artificial intelligence, simulations, and virtual platforms, in supporting interactive and project-based STEM learning.
- Highlights the role of STEM instruction in improving student engagement, enjoyment, and learning outcomes through hands-on and technology-supported activities.
- Discusses how STEM learning strengthens essential 21st-century skills, including critical thinking, creativity, collaboration, communication, and problem-solving.
- Presents practical examples and case studies of STEM implementation at different educational levels to support effective classroom practice.
- Addresses key challenges in implementing STEM education, such as infrastructure limitations, teacher readiness, and unequal access to technology, while offering recommendations to overcome these barriers.
